不等于操作符的使用
不等于操作符(!=)用于比較兩個(gè)值是否不相等。在MySQL中,當(dāng)使用不等于操作符時(shí),MySQL會(huì)掃描整個(gè)表并比較每一行的值。這可能會(huì)影響查詢效率,尤其是在大型表中。
解決方案:使用其他查詢操作符
如果您的查詢中包含不等于操作符,考慮使用其他查詢操作符代替。例如,使用大于或小于操作符(>或<)來代替不等于操作符,或者使用IN或NOT IN操作符來代替多個(gè)不等于操作符。
ull值的使用
ullullullull值進(jìn)行比較時(shí),查詢可能會(huì)出現(xiàn)邏輯錯(cuò)誤。
解決方案:使用IS NULL或IS NOT NULL操作符
ullnameull值。
ull值的組合使用
ullull值時(shí),查詢將返回空結(jié)果集。
解決方案:使用IS NOT NULL和!=操作符
ullnamenameull且不等于特定值的行。
ullullull的值。